JAKARTA - The listing of newcomer shares through the initial public offering (IPO) scheme on the Indonesia Stock Exchange (IDX) in the second week of January this year is equivalent to recording in two months last year. The number is eight companies.

Last year, the IDX could reach eight new arrivals' shares in two months. Meanwhile, for this month alone, the IDX still leaves several names of companies whose shares will be listed.

For information, in the first two months of last year, the IDX recorded shares of PT Adaro Minerals Indonesia Tbk (ADMR), PT Semacom Integrated Indonesia Tbk (SEMA), PT Autopedia Sukses Lestari Tbk (ASLC), and PT Net Visi Media Tbk (NETV).

Then there are shares of PT Mitra Angkasa Sejahtera Tbk (BAUT), PT Champ Resto Indonesia Tbk (ENAK), PT Nusatama Berkah Tbk (NTBK), and PT Adhi Commuter Properti Tbk (ADCP).

As for today (Wednesday, January 11), IDX has just listed shares of PT Lavender Bina Cendikia Tbk (BMBL), which is the 8th company recorded this year.

Prior to BMBL, the IDX had listed seven other company shares such as PT Citra Buana Prasida Tbk (CBPE), PT Jobubu Pengjam Minahasa Tbk (BEER), PT Data Sinergitama Jaya Tbk (ELITE).

Then PT Mitra Tirta Buwana Tbk (SOUL), PT Cakra Buana Resources Energi Tbk (CBRE), PT Sunindo Pratam Tbk (SUNI), and PT Hatten Balik Tbk (WINE).
